Something strange is going on in the pharmaceutical industry in our country. The sector is profitable, investments are large and all companies are looking for people, but there are still redundancies. Last year, Pfizer, Janssen Pharmaceutica and Sanofi together cut 480 jobs, last week 200 jobs were cut at Galapagos and today Novartis in Puurs announced that 170 people will be laid off. “We have to take action, because at the same time there are around 400 jobs every year for which pharmaceutical companies cannot find Belgian candidates.”
